Two-dimensional fence-like Co-NiSe2/C nanosheets are fabricated by a facile solvothermal method and followed a selenization strategy. It displays excellent long-term cycle life, rate capability and full cell performance when used as anode for SIBs.

High voltage cathode material of Na4Co3(PO4)2P2O7 is modified firstly by Al doping, and a constructed Al0.15-NCPP//HC full cell shows impressively high output voltages and superior cycling stability for rechargeable sodium-ion batteries.

SIB with hard carbon anode is getting competitive vs. LIB, but one needs to be careful in assessing capacity and cycle life with conventional half-cell tests. New guidelines are provided for half-cell and full-cell tests and understanding the results.
